Frequently Asked Questions about Business Trust Agreements

Question Answer
1. What is a business trust agreement? A business trust agreement is a legally binding document that outlines the relationship between the trustor and the trustee in managing assets and operations for the benefit of beneficiaries. It establishes the rules and responsibilities for all parties involved in the trust.
2. What are the key components of a business trust agreement? The key components of a business trust agreement include the identification of the trustor, trustee, and beneficiaries, the specific assets or business operations included in the trust, the duration of the trust, and the distribution of profits or assets to the beneficiaries.
3. How is a business trust agreement different from a business partnership? A business trust agreement is distinct from a business partnership in that it involves a trust relationship where a trustee manages assets for the benefit of beneficiaries, while a partnership involves a joint venture between two or more individuals or entities for the purpose of conducting business.
4. Can a business trust agreement be revoked or amended? Yes, a business trust agreement can typically be revoked or amended with the consent of all parties involved, unless the terms of the agreement explicitly state otherwise. It is important to seek legal advice to ensure that any changes to the agreement are properly executed.
5. What are the tax implications of a business trust agreement? The tax implications of a business trust agreement can vary depending on the specific terms and structure of the trust. It is advisable to consult with a tax professional to understand the potential tax ramifications for the trustor, trustee, and beneficiaries.
6. Are business trust agreements subject to state or federal regulations? Business trust agreements are subject to both state and federal regulations, particularly in regards to the management of assets, fiduciary responsibilities, and compliance with securities laws. It is crucial to ensure that the trust agreement complies with all applicable regulations.
7. What happens if a trustee breaches their duties under a business trust agreement? If a trustee breaches their duties under a business trust agreement, they may be held liable for any resulting damages and may face legal consequences. Beneficiaries have the right to take legal action to address the breach and seek appropriate remedies.
8. Can a business trust agreement protect assets from creditors? A properly structured business trust agreement may offer some level of protection for assets from creditors, but the effectiveness of this protection can vary based on individual circumstances and legal considerations. It is important to consult with a legal professional for personalized guidance.
9. How can I ensure that a business trust agreement is legally enforceable? To ensure that a business trust agreement is legally enforceable, it is essential to thoroughly document the terms of the agreement, obtain proper legal counsel during the drafting process, and comply with all relevant legal requirements for trust formation and management.
10. What are the benefits of using a business trust agreement for asset management? A business trust agreement can provide a structured and efficient framework for asset management, allowing for clear delineation of responsibilities, protection of assets, and potential tax advantages. It can also help to safeguard the interests of beneficiaries and ensure the orderly transfer of assets.

 

Business Trust Agreement

This Business Trust Agreement (“Agreement”) is made and entered into as of [Date], by and between [Trustor Name] (“Trustor”) and [Trustee Name] (“Trustee”), collectively referred to as the “Parties.”

Article 1: Formation Trust
The Trustor hereby transfers certain property to the Trustee, who agrees to hold and administer the property for the benefit of the beneficiaries identified in this Agreement.
Article 2: Duties Trustee
The Trustee shall manage and invest the trust property in accordance with the prudent investor rule, as set forth in the [State] Uniform Prudent Investor Act. The Trustee owes a fiduciary duty to act in the best interests of the beneficiaries.
Article 3: Distribution Trust Income Principal
The Trustee shall distribute the income and principal of the trust to the beneficiaries in accordance with the terms and conditions of this Agreement. The Trustee shall have discretion in making distributions, taking into consideration the needs and circumstances of the beneficiaries.
Article 4: Termination Trust
The trust shall terminate upon the occurrence of [termination event], at which point the trust property shall be distributed to the beneficiaries in accordance with the terms of this Agreement.
Article 5: Governing Law
This Agreement shall be governed by and construed in accordance with the laws of the state of [State], without regard to its conflict of laws principles.
